Revenue and income statement
In 2022, STROCH SERVICES achieves revenue of 583 k€. Over the period 2016-2022, the company shows strong growth with a CAGR (compound annual growth rate) of +12.1%. Vs 2021: +1%. After deducting consumption (106 k€), gross margin stands at 477 k€, i.e. a rate of 82%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ches -3 k€, representing -0.6% of revenue. Negative EBITDA means operations do not cover current expenses: concerning situation.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 7 k€, i.e. 1.3%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 55 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 17 days. The gap of 38 days means the company finances its customers for over a month before being paid relative to supplier payments. This weighs on cash flow. Inventory turnover is 16 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). Fast turnover, sign of good inventory management. Overall, WCR represents 27 days of revenue, i.e. 44 k€ to permanently finance.
